+Added: to the quarter ended June 30, 2026, on July 29, 2026, the Company completed the transfer of its listed securities from the Nasdaq Global
+Added: Market to the Nasdaq Capital Market, following Nasdaq’s approval received on July 27, 2026.
+Added: This transfer was initiated to address
+Added: previously reported deficiencies in the Company’s compliance with the Global Market continued listing standards and has successfully
+Added: restored the Company’s compliance at the Capital Market tier, which imposes lower quantitative thresholds for stockholders’
+Added: equity, market value of publicly held shares, and minimum bid price.
+Added: While this transfer has resolved the immediate risk of delisting,
+Added: management cautions that there can be no assurance that the Company will be able to maintain compliance with the Capital Market’s
+Added: ongoing listing requirements in the future.
+Added: A future delisting from Nasdaq, if it were to occur, would materially reduce the trading
+Added: liquidity of the Company’s ordinary shares, units and rights, and would adversely affect their market prices, as well as potentially
+Added: impair the Company’s access to capital markets.
+Added: Management intends to continue monitoring the Company’s key financial metrics
+Added: against the Capital Market continued listing standards and will evaluate available remedial measures, if necessary.
+Added: However, there is
+Added: no guarantee that any such measures would be successful or that the Company would avoid future non-compliance.
+Added: This listing transfer
+Added: does not have any direct impact on the Company’s reported results of operations, cash flows, or financial position for the quarter
+Added: ended June 30, 2026.
